Two UKNA Militants Neutralized in Joint Army-Assam Rifles Operation in Manipur
In Manipur's Churachandpur district, a joint operation by the Indian Army and Assam Rifles neutralized two United Kuki National Army (UKNA) militants and injured two others on September 2, 2026. The intelligence-led operation targeted a UKNA camp near the tri-border area of Myanmar, Assam, and Mizoram. Security forces recovered multiple weapons and military supplies, destroying the camp afterward. The UKNA, a banned group not party to the Suspension of Operations agreement, has been involved in armed violence and local extortion. Combing operations continue in the area.
